Browsing the marketplace: Key Considerations When Choosing a Robotic Vacuum Cleaner in the UK
The UK market provides a huge selection of robotic vacuum alternatives, each with varying features and rate points. To make an informed choice, think about these vital factors:
Suction Power: This identifies how successfully the robot will pick up dirt, dust, and particles. Residences with carpets or carpets will benefit from designs with greater suction power. Search for specifications on air watts (AW) or pascal (Pa) rankings as indicators of suction strength.Battery Life and Coverage: Consider the size of your home. Larger homes will need robots with longer battery life to ensure they can complete a cleaning cycle without needing to recharge mid-clean. Examine the producer's specifications for battery run time and estimated cleaning location protection.Navigation System:Random Bounce Navigation: Simpler, older models browse arbitrarily, bouncing off barriers till they cover the location. Less efficient and might miss spots.Organized Navigation (Gyro or Camera-Based): More innovative designs utilize gyroscopes or electronic cameras to map your home and clean in organized patterns (e.g., back and forth rows). More effective and thorough cleaning.LiDAR (Laser-Based Navigation): The most advanced systems utilize lasers to create extremely accurate maps, offering precise navigation and obstacle avoidance, even in low-light conditions.Functions & & Functionality:Mopping Function: Some models offer a mopping function, either through a damp cloth attachment or a dedicated water tank. Think about if you need a 2-in-1 vacuum and mop.Smart Home Integration: If you utilize smart home assistants, guarantee compatibility with your favored platform (Alexa, Google Assistant).Boundary Strips or Virtual Walls: These allow you to restrict the robot's cleaning location, avoiding it from going into specific rooms or locations.Self-Emptying Dustbins: High-end designs include self-emptying bases that automatically clear the robot's dustbin into a larger container, lowering the frequency of manual emptying.Pet Hair Handling: If you have family pets, look for designs specifically created to manage pet hair, often featuring tangle-free brushes and more powerful suction.Floor Type Compatibility: Consider the dominant flooring type in your home. Some robots are better suited for hard floors, while others stand out on carpets. Check specs for compatibility with different floor types (wood, tile, carpet, carpets).Noise Level: If noise is an issue, check the decibel (dB) score of the vacuum. Lower dB scores indicate quieter operation.Rate and Budget: Robotic vacuum cleaners vary in price from budget-friendly to premium designs. Identify your spending plan and prioritize the functions that are crucial to you.Maintenance and Durability: Consider the ease of upkeep, such as filter cleaning or brush replacement. Read evaluations relating to the long-term toughness of the design.

Keeping Your Robot Rolling: Usage and Maintenance Tips
To guarantee your robotic vacuum performs optimally and delights in a long life expectancy, follow these usage and maintenance tips:
Prepare Your Home: Before the very first tidy, clean loose wires, little items, and anything the robot may get tangled in.Regularly Empty the Dustbin: Empty the dustbin after each cleaning cycle, or as needed, to keep optimum suction.Tidy Brushes and Filters: Regularly clean the brushes and filters according to the maker's directions. This prevents clogs and maintains cleaning efficiency.Check for Obstructions: Periodically check the robot's wheels and brushes for hair or particles build-up and eliminate any blockages.Replace Filters and Brushes: Replace filters and brushes as advised by the maker to guarantee ideal performance.Follow Charging Instructions: Keep the charging dock available and follow the manufacturer's standards for charging and battery upkeep.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)
Q: Can robotic vacuum cleaners actually change standard vacuums?A: For routine upkeep cleaning, yes, robotic vacuums are highly reliable and can significantly decrease the requirement for traditional vacuuming. However, for deep cleans or greatly stained areas, a traditional vacuum might still be required.Q: Are robotic vacuum cleaners ideal for homes with family pets?A: Yes, numerous robotic vacuum cleaners are developed specifically for pet hair, featuring stronger suction and tangle-free brushes. Look for models promoted as "pet-friendly."Q: Do robotic vacuum cleaners work on carpets?A: Yes, many designs deal with carpets, however performance varies. For thicker carpets, pick models with higher suction power and features designed for carpet cleaning.Q: How long do robotic vacuum last?A: The life expectancy differs depending on the brand, model, and usage. With proper maintenance, an excellent quality robotic vacuum cleaner can last for a number of years (typically 3-5 years).Q: Are robotic vacuum noisy?A: Generally, robotic vacuums are quieter than conventional vacuums. Sound levels differ across models, so inspect the decibel rating if noise is an issue.Q: Can robotic vacuum cleaners clean stairs?A: No, standard robotic vacuum cleaners can not climb up stairs. You would require to by hand carry them to clean various levels of your home, or think about a different handheld or standard vacuum for stairs.Q: How much do robotic vacuum cleaners expense in the UK?A: Prices range from around ₤ 150 for standard designs to over ₤ 1000 for high-end designs with advanced features like self-emptying and LiDAR navigation.Q: Where can I buy robotic vacuum in the UK?A: Robotic vacuum are commonly available from significant retailers like Currys PC World, Argos, John Lewis, Amazon, and straight from manufacturer sites.
